On Tue, Apr 7, 2009 at 11:44 AM, John Oliver <joliver at john-oliver.net> wrote:
> 1) How can I download the most recent version? When I go to the
> downloads page for a PE2950, it links to an older version. I looked
> under an R server and found a link for 5.5 which required a service tag.
> Luckily, there is one in our lab. But it started to download an
> .iso.001 file and then quit How can I just get IT Assistant with no
> muss, no fuss, no menus, no questions?
Try this...
http://ftp.dell.com/sysman/OM_5.5.0_MgmtStat_A00.exe. I forget exactly
what version of ITA that translates to, but it's definitely newer than
8.0.1.
The FTP site is browseable, but you need to know what you are looking for.
> 2) The version I have installed now ( 8.0.1 ) won't let me log in any
> more. Says, "User cancelled to proceed. IT Assistant will not be
> loaded." WTF? Remedial English, anyone? This is with a working
> Administrator and a user account, from localhost.
I have had situations where I just had to uninstall/reinstall the
management station. But first, make sure all the necessary Dell
services are up and running.
